HR Outsourcing Lead Job at Airtel Nigeria

Airtel Nigeria (Airtel Networks Limited) is a leading telecommunications services provider in Nigeria headquartered in Lagos, the commercial nerve-centre of Nigeria. The telco ranks amongst the top four mobile service providers in terms of subscribers with a customer base of more than 39.8 million. The company's product offerings include 2G, 3G and 4G wireless services, mobile commerce and enterprise services.

Responsibilities
Vendor & Workforce Management:

  • Manage end-to-end HR operations for outsourced staff across 8 vendors.
  • Monitor and review vendor headcount and validate monthly payroll submissions for accuracy and compliance.
  • Lead weekly headcount and cost reporting, working closely with internal Payroll and Finance team to validate data integrity and provide business-aligned insights.
  • Ensure timely initiation and processing of vendor payments by promptly raising Purchase Requisitions related to both Fixed and Variable Pay for all vendors. Proactively track the issuance of Purchase Orders to vendors ahead of time and validate that all contractual obligations and performance criteria are met before endorsing Invoices and Job Completion certificates.
  • Conduct quarterly operational reviews with all vendors, measuring performance against agreed SLAs and KPIs, and recommending improvements where necessary.
  • Ensure consistent adherence to contract terms and raise flags on deviations or risks.
  • Maintain visibility into vendor resource planning and execution, anticipating issues and proactively proposingnsolutions to support workforce stability and cost efficiency.

Stakeholder Engagement:

  • Serve as the primary liaison between vendors and internal stakeholders (line managers and functional heads), fostering a collaborative and accountable working relationship.
  • Proactively manage vendor issues and provide prompt resolutions in collaboration with internal teams.

Compliance and Employee Welfare:

  • Ensure vendors maintain compliance with all statutory requirements including pension remittance, national insurance, and other employment-related obligations.
  • Monitor the timely provision of health insurance and other mandatory benefits to outsourced staff.
  • Supervise the administration and distribution of airtime and mobile data to outsourced employees, ensuring timely provisioning and monthly reconciliation

Data and Process Management:

  • Maintain accurate records of outsourced workforce data and ensure timely updates across all systems.
  • Review and streamline processes to improve efficiency in outsourcing administration.
  • Ensure data privacy and confidentiality standards are upheld in managing outsourced personnel data.

Policy Implementation and Continuous Improvement:

  • Provide expert advice on HR outsourcing trends, regulatory changes, and contemporary best practices.
  • Participate in policy formulation and ensure consistent implementation across all vendors.
  • Drive continuous process improvement and digitization initiatives within the outsourced employee management framework.
